What does an ontology engineer do?

Career: Ontology Engineer

An Ontology Engineer designs, develops, and maintains ontologies—formal representations of knowledge within a domain. They define concepts, relationships, and rules to structure data effectively, enabling better integration, search, and reasoning in AI and semantic web applications. Their work often involves ontology languages like OWL, RDF, and SPARQL, as well as collaboration with domain experts and data scientists to ensure accurate and useful knowledge representation.
